Output 66900aa08c78106aae62cedbf182820c80746c6433ceed5bf6cbcd7b341bf998:0

value
54521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fa6d9c2bcc685b38b39acc5633e380ea2533b3 OP_EQUAL
address
3CSpz3NtjepaLw1wECPxMNLmE2VagmFPGX
transaction
66900aa08c78106aae62cedbf182820c80746c6433ceed5bf6cbcd7b341bf998
spent
true